roboforum.ru

Технический форум по робототехнике.

 

Оптопара из мыши (на отражение)

Делимся опытом в каких устройствах и чем можно поживиться.
А так же где и почём приобрести компоненты.

Re: Оптопара из мыши (на отражение)

Сообщение avr123.nm.ru » 05 ноя 2007, 15:12

О схеме "оцифровки" сигнала в мышке "Мицуми" - там стоит BA10339 - 4 копаратора в soic14 -
аналог LM339. Питание 5 вольт (реально 5.7 вольт).

Все входы "-" 4 копараторов соединены вместе и подключены на землю резистором 15 кОм и на питание резистором 47 кОм.

Выходы фототранзисторов заземлены резисторами 15 кОм и подключены на входы "+" компараторов и еще резистором 100 кОм к выходу своего компаратора для создания ПОС.

Выходы копараторов "подтянуты" к питанию резисторами 47 кОм.

=======

Есть объедененная щелевая птопара TCUT1200 - стоит всего 30 руб в розницу - efind.ru - в ней тоже фототранзисторы.
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14200
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ва
Предупреждения: -8

Re: Оптопара из мыши (на отражение)

Сообщение avr123.nm.ru » 05 ноя 2007, 15:16

TCUT1200 в даташите имеет более простую схему - тригер шмитта 74hc14 это как вход AVR - т.е. можно и так включить.
Вложения
TCUT1200 схема 74hc14.gif
TCUT1200 схема 74hc14.gif (5.09 КиБ) Просмотров: 13728
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14200
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ва
Предупреждения: -8

Re: Оптопара из мыши (на отражение)

Сообщение steel_monkey » 05 ноя 2007, 16:57

Вот схема на эту же тему ( искал, когда сам делал энкодеры). Я взял колеса от двух мышек Genius (Netscrol+, очень распространенные), с одной стороны каждого колеса поместил диод из той же мыши ( диоды кстати там уже с небольшими линзочками), с другой- сдвоенный фототранзистор ( правда, общий вывод по центру вроде). В итоге, конструкция получилась практичной и простой в изготовлении, но очень неточной ( всего 10 прорезей на оборот колеса). Теперь пытаюсь придумать нормальный алгоритм обработки этого дела, начинаю с езды по прямой.
Аватара пользователя
steel_monkey
 
Сообщения: 346
Зарегистрирован: 14 июл 2007, 23:38
Откуда: SPb
прог. языки: немного албанский

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 05 ноя 2007, 17:22

avr123.nm.ru писал(а):А на плате Т1 написано:

:o

у той, что разглядывал дома x1 x2 y1 y2 было написано....

Может есть и такой и такой датчик, а какой стоит ведомо только тому, кто их собирал?
Вложения
mc.png
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 05 ноя 2007, 17:25

О! точно!
мое предположение было верным :)

В общем похоже, что стоит в сборке - фототранзисторы или фотодиоды зависит от производителя

вот скрин из другого даташита:
Вложения
mc2.png
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 06 ноя 2007, 12:55

Блин, ну и почему оно перестало у меня все работать???

Собрал себе для тестов вот такую схемку - вообще мега не реагирует, даже если сенсору в морду посветить.
Подтягивающие на C включены. AVCC запитано. :shock:

До этого что-бы сигнал пропал нужно было в ванной спрятаться, а сейчас вообще ну никак. :cry:
Вложения
msensor.PNG
msensor.PNG (6.62 КиБ) Просмотров: 13811
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ение avr123.nm.ru » 06 ноя 2007, 13:15

Guriy писал(а):Собрал себе для тестов вот такую схемку - вообще мега не реагирует, даже если сенсору в морду посветить. Подтягивающие на C включены. AVCC запитано.


И как оно должно реагировать ?

Почитайте выше о схеме подключения.
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14200
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ва
Предупреждения: -8

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 06 ноя 2007, 17:17

Собственно посмотрел на вот это:
Strijar писал(а):Проверил экспериментально - вдруг кому пригодится. Стоят рядом, светодиод питается от 5в через резистор 220ом, фотодиод на ногу mega (с включеным подтягивающим).


Если я все правильно понимаю, то включенный подтягивающий резистор устанавливает логическую единицу на входе.
Изначально землю я бросал на среднюю ногу, сигнал на МК с крайней. Таким образом при засветке датчика должен установиться логический ноль на входе.

Оказалось не должен. То что я нарисовал выше, уже непонятно какой вариант подключения, после того как нашел такое описание - плюс на любой скраю, середину на мк, у мк порт на подтягивающее.

Как оно до этого у меня работало не понимаю. Может потому что было собрано на соплях?
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ение avr123.nm.ru » 06 ноя 2007, 17:51

Включите НОРМАЛЬНО - т.е. как рекомендовано выше "TCUT1200 в даташите имеет более простую схему"
Аватара пользователя
avr123.nm.ru
отсылающий читать курс
 
Сообщения: 14200
Зарегистрирован: 06 ноя 2005, 04:18
Откуда: Москва
Предупреждения: -8

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 06 ноя 2007, 19:48

спасибо, попробую
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ение Guriy » 06 ноя 2007, 21:44

нашел даташит на датчик

называется
Dual-photo transistor ELPT 5529

http://www.tevalo.com.ua/cgi-bin/index.cgi?artnr=75-202-16#desc
Аватара пользователя
Guriy
 
Сообщения: 122
Зарегистрирован: 13 окт 2007, 14:07
Откуда: Украина, Киев

Re: Оптопара из мыши (на отражение)

Сообщение Кирилл » 10 дек 2008, 16:59

кто нибудь добился вменяемых результатов в этом направлении? желательно схемы и собсно результаты..
Кирилл
 
Сообщения: 432
Зарегистрирован: 20 окт 2005, 16:11
Откуда: Вильнюс,Литва
прог. языки: Basic

Re: Оптопара из мыши (на отражение)

Сообщение Duhas » 11 дек 2008, 20:01

в опщем на отражение эти вещи работают похуже чем на просвет.. в общем в большинстве мышек сборка из 2-х транзисторов.. средний вывод на +5 крайние через резюки килоом по 10 на землю.. сигнал снимать с резюков... величина резистора меняет чувствительность..
«Как сердцу выразить себя? … Мысль изреченная есть ложь!»
В этом мире меня подводит доброта и порядочность...
"двое смотрят в лужу, один видит лужу, другой отраженные в ней звезды"
Аватара пользователя
Duhas
 
Сообщения: 6341
Зарегистрирован: 15 сен 2007, 13:03
Откуда: Красноярск
прог. языки: ASM(МК), C(PC)
ФИО: Гагарский Андрей Александрович

Re: Оптопара из мыши (на отражение)

Сообщение necks » 31 янв 2013, 09:09

Добрый день!
Решил спросить в этой теме. Тоже пытаюсь использовать оптопару из трехкнопочной мыши с шариком Genius EasyMouse, только датчик будет работать на не отражение, а на просвет. Расстояние между светодиодом и фототранзистором ~12мм. Подключал по этой схеме: Изображение, развел на отдельной плате (как в теме "КрасноГлазые модули"). Крайние выходы фототранзистора подтянул к +5 через резисторы 7,5кОм, конденсаторы не ставил. Ограничивающий резистор для светодиода 180 ом + подстроечный.

Проблема в том, что датчик не реагирует на помещение шторки между светодиодом и фототранзистором (на выходе постоянно высокий уровень). Подносил датчик к обычной лампе накаливания - напряжение на выходе падает незначительно. Все таки фототранзистор реагирует, поэтому грешу на светодиод. Где-то прочитал, что его свечение можно посмотреть камерой мобильника, пробовал, ничего не видно. Что еще можно сделать?

Да, в схемотехнике я новичек)) Цепляю датчики к меге328.
Спасибо.
necks
 
Сообщения: 6
Зарегистрирован: 10 ноя 2010, 17:39
Откуда: Ульяновск
ФИО: Никита

Re: Оптопара из мыши (на отражение)

Сообщение RootAdmin » 31 янв 2013, 09:36

Диод подключен правильно? Анод-катод не перепутан? Для проверки - через чтот же телефон.фотоаппарат посмотрите на диод любого пульта от бытовой техники.
Дым, идущий из всех устройств в помещении предвещает появление электрика.
RootAdmin
 
Сообщения: 1674
Зарегистрирован: 07 авг 2010, 21:29
Откуда: КМВ
прог. языки: C
ФИО: Андрей

Пред.След.

Вернуться в Что, где, почём

Кто сейчас на конференции

Сейчас этот форум просматривают: нет зарегистрированных пользователей и гости: 1

cron
Mail.ru counter